An Alternative Explanation for the Alleged "Imperatival" Particles of Romans 12:9-21

An Alternative Explanation for the Alleged "Imperatival" Particles of Romans 12:9-21

  • Technical
  • Jeffrey S. Lamp

Do the participles of Romans 12:9-21 function as imperatives or may they be connected with a finite verb in the context of the passage? The suggestion of this article is that the participles might be connected with a finite verb, but one that is unexpressed in the passage.

Source: Tyndale Bulletin, 2010. 7 pages.
